{"@context":"https://schema.org","@type":"DefinedTerm","name":"Class 9 Dangerous Goods Miscellaneous","description":"Class 9 is the residual category for dangerous goods and articles that fall outside Classes 1 through 8 but still require regulation under transport law. Common examples include lithium batteries and cells, dry ice, magnetized materials, self-inflating life-saving appliances, and certain environmentally hazardous substances.
